不可缓存?照样受益!

  不可缓存或私人的请求总是逐字地转送给原始服务器,取得回应再逐字回馈给请求的客户端,不被缓存和共用。即使在这种没有任何缓存可能的情况下,能够高效、零花费地完成请求和回应过程的aiCache,也可通过改变以前需要一个专门的进程保持每个客户端连线的现状,简化客户端网络与web服务器连线断开的处理,带来诸多不可低估的好处!
  为了清除地说明这一点,我们设想某客户端通过缓慢或挤塞的连线消耗着一个网站的服务。这时,若没有aiCache在web服务器前端处理这些往来的请求和回应,大多数现存的web服务器都必须致力于整个单独的进程或线程来向这么缓慢的客户端收发数据,即使实际生成或后处理的回应非常迅速。
  这种让人沮丧的情况使你不得不保持一个单独的可能十几秒的连线进程,这个过程还会随时间的延长不断增加额外费用。想象在一百多个这样的回应要同时发回给客户端的情况下,你的web集群该出现多大的问题!那要是你有几万个这样连线中的用户呢?情况显然还要更糟!如果代码生成回应期间还保持一个web服务器和一个数据库连线,问题不但更复杂,还会加重对你应用和数据库服务器的负载。
  现在,我们请出aiCache在web服务器前端处理网络状况,情况就会变得截然不同。aiCache会确保从客户端取得请求的完整性和有效性,几乎瞬间把它们传给一台原始服务器。
  同样,当一台原始服务器作出回应,aiCache几乎瞬间将其缓存,而不会像缓慢的客户端那样让服务器传输太长时间。在从服务器取得一个完整的回应之后,aiCache可以高效,零花费地将其传给请求的客户端。
  aiCache在这种情况下带来的好处:对传输过来的请求可以有选择性地进行压缩,对于附加的数据,如连线数,每秒请求数,回应时间等都有及时详尽的报告等等。
  总之,即使你的网站含大量私人的,不可缓存的网页,部署aiCache仍然会使你大受裨益!

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值